Château Cheval-Blanc--Vintage 1947
Saint-Emilion, 1er grand cru classé (A)
Level: upper shoulder; original cork, cut capsule, cork states "Château Cheval Blanc, Fourcaud Laussac 1947," bin soiled label
"it is not only the most impressive, famous (and expensive) '47 but is unquestionably one of the greatest wines of all time... It was at its best at the Latner dinner: lovely bouquet; losing its positive sweetness, though very rich and powerful (14 alcohol) with a slightly tarry taste. Still impressive. Most recently, faultless yet- dare I say it - unexciting. At Spencer House, London, May 2000 *****" MB, Vintage Wine
